The Certificate of Amendment to Certificate of Limited Partnership (LP) in Colorado is a legal document that allows limited partnerships to make changes to their existing partnership agreement. This form is essential for businesses looking to modify their structure, ownership, or any other key details. By filing this document, businesses ensure that they are operating within the legal framework set by the state of Colorado.
Business owners in Colorado who are part of a limited partnership and wish to make changes to their partnership agreement must file the Certificate of Amendment. This includes businesses that are looking to add or remove partners, change profit-sharing arrangements, or update any other key information.
